*,*:before,*:after{box-sizing:border-box}:root{--site-margin: 20px;--accent-color: #D9DCD3;--block-bg-color: #F7F8F6}@media only screen and (min-width:780px){:root{--site-margin: 50px}}.site-main{padding-top:0}.btn_primary,.wp-block-button .wp-block-button__link,.is-style-btn_primary .wp-block-button__link,.gform_button{color:#252d2a;background-color:#d9c760;border-color:#d9c760}.btn_primary:hover,.btn_primary:focus,.wp-block-button .wp-block-button__link:hover,.wp-block-button .wp-block-button__link:focus,.is-style-btn_primary .wp-block-button__link:hover,.is-style-btn_primary .wp-block-button__link:focus,.gform_button:hover,.gform_button:focus{background-color:#b99d26}.btn_secondary,.is-style-btn_secondary .wp-block-button__link{border:1px solid #252d2a}.btn_tertiary,.is-style-btn_tertiary .wp-block-button__link{color:#252d2a !important;border-bottom-color:#252d2a}a{color:currentColor;transition:.3s ease all}a:hover,a:focus,a:active{color:currentColor;-webkit-text-decoration-color:currentColor;text-decoration-color:currentColor;text-underline-offset:5px}a:focus{outline:thin dotted}a:hover,a:active{outline:0}[id]{scroll-margin-top:4rem}body{color:#252d2a;font-family:"area-normal",sans-serif;line-height:2}::-moz-selection{background-color:#f5f7f2}::selection{background-color:#f5f7f2}::-moz-selection{background-color:#f5f7f2}h1,.h1,h2,.h2,h3,.h3,h4,.h4,h5,.h5,h6,.h6{color:#252d2a}h2,.h2{max-width:900px}.wp-block-separator.is-style-vertical{background-color:#252d2a}.block--cav-image-gallery:after{background-color:#f5f7f2}.cav-image-gallery__buttons button:hover,.cav-image-gallery__buttons button:focus{color:#d9c760}.cav-image-gallery__buttons button:hover i,.cav-image-gallery__buttons button:focus i{color:#d9c760}.cav-image-gallery__scroll button{background-color:#f5f7f2 !important}.block--cta-display.has-yellow-background-color .cta-display__link .btn_primary,.block--cta-display.has-gray-background-color .cta-display__link .btn_primary{border-color:#252d2a !important}.block--cta-display.has-yellow-background-color .cta-display__link .btn_primary:hover,.block--cta-display.has-yellow-background-color .cta-display__link .btn_primary:focus,.block--cta-display.has-gray-background-color .cta-display__link .btn_primary:hover,.block--cta-display.has-gray-background-color .cta-display__link .btn_primary:focus{background-color:#252d2a !important;color:#fff !important}.block--cta-display.has-dark-green-background-color .cta-display__link .btn_primary{background-color:#7d9d50 !important;border-color:#7d9d50 !important}.block--cta-display.has-dark-green-background-color .cta-display__link .btn_primary:hover,.block--cta-display.has-dark-green-background-color .cta-display__link .btn_primary:focus{background-color:#fff !important;color:#252d2a !important}.block--cta-display .cta-display__container{justify-content:space-between}@media only screen and (max-width:1999px){.block--cta-display .cta-display__container{max-width:1550px}}.block--team-display .team-display__member{border-bottom-color:#252d2a !important}.block--team-display .team-display__modal .modal__item .modal__item--content p{color:#252d2a}section.block--testimonials{background-color:#252d2a}.block--column-content .column-content__spacer{background-color:#252d2a}.card-content-display__scroll button{background-color:#f5f7f2 !important}html{--scrollbar-width: 0px}.page-content:not(.block--cav-group .page-content){padding-left:var(--site-margin);padding-right:var(--site-margin);display:block;margin-left:auto;margin-right:auto}.has-black-color{color:#000000}.has-black-background-color{background-color:#000000}.has-black-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#000000FF 245px, white 245px)}.has-black-container:before{background-color:#000000}.has-white-color{color:#ffffff}.has-white-background-color{background-color:#ffffff}.has-white-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#ffffffFF 245px, white 245px)}.has-white-container:before{background-color:#ffffff}.has-darker-gray-color{color:#65665C}.has-darker-gray-background-color{background-color:#65665C}.has-darker-gray-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#65665CFF 245px, white 245px)}.has-darker-gray-container:before{background-color:#65665C}.has-dark-gray-color{color:#919688}.has-dark-gray-background-color{background-color:#919688}.has-dark-gray-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#919688FF 245px, white 245px)}.has-dark-gray-container:before{background-color:#919688}.has-gray-color{color:#D9DCD3}.has-gray-background-color{background-color:#D9DCD3}.has-gray-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#D9DCD3FF 245px, white 245px)}.has-gray-container:before{background-color:#D9DCD3}.has-light-gray-color{color:#F7F8F6}.has-light-gray-background-color{background-color:#F7F8F6}.has-light-gray-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#F7F8F6FF 245px, white 245px)}.has-light-gray-container:before{background-color:#F7F8F6}.has-light-green-color{color:#F5F7F2}.has-light-green-background-color{background-color:#F5F7F2}.has-light-green-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#F5F7F2FF 245px, white 245px)}.has-light-green-container:before{background-color:#F5F7F2}.has-dark-green-color{color:#252D2A}.has-dark-green-background-color{background-color:#252D2A}.has-dark-green-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#252D2AFF 245px, white 245px)}.has-dark-green-container:before{background-color:#252D2A}.has-yellow-color{color:#D9C760}.has-yellow-background-color{background-color:#D9C760}.has-yellow-background-color.has-background-bottom{background-color:initial;background:linear-gradient(0deg, #D9C760FF 245px, white 245px)}.has-yellow-container:before{background-color:#D9C760}.has-black-background-color:not(.wp-admin .has-black-background-color)>*{color:#fff}.has-dark-green-background-color:not(.wp-admin .has-dark-green-background-color)>*{color:#fff}.has-gray-background-color.has-accent-top,.has-gray-background-color.has-accent-right,.has-gray-background-color.has-accent-bottom,.has-gray-background-color.has-accent-left,.has-yellow-background-color.has-accent-top,.has-yellow-background-color.has-accent-right,.has-yellow-background-color.has-accent-bottom,.has-yellow-background-color.has-accent-left{--accent-color: #ffffff}.has-gray-background-color:not(.wp-admin .has-gray-background-color,.wp-admin .has-yellow-background-color)>*,.has-yellow-background-color:not(.wp-admin .has-gray-background-color,.wp-admin .has-yellow-background-color)>*{color:#252d2a}.has-gray-background-color .is-style-alternate,.has-yellow-background-color .is-style-alternate{color:#252d2a !important}.has-transparent-background-color .page-content,.has-transparent-background-color{background-color:transparent}.hero-gallery__content .has-transparent-background-color{background-color:transparent;color:#fff}.is-style-pre-heading{text-transform:uppercase;font-family:"area-normal",sans-serif;font-weight:900;letter-spacing:1.6px;margin-bottom:12px}@media only screen and (min-width:780px){.is-style-pre-heading{margin-bottom:18px}}.is-style-alternate{color:#b99d26}.site-header{background-color:var(--head-bg-color)}@media only screen and (min-width:1024px){.site-header{padding-bottom:0}}.site-header:after{content:"";position:absolute;top:0;left:0;right:0;width:100%;height:100%;z-index:-1;opacity:1;background:#414141;background:linear-gradient(180deg, #414141 0%, rgba(0, 0, 0, 0) 100%)}.site-header.is-fixed{background-color:#252d2a}@media only screen and (min-width:1024px){.site-header.is-fixed{padding-bottom:0}}.site-header.is-fixed:after{opacity:0;transition:all .25s ease-in}.site-header__logo{display:block;max-width:300px}@media only screen and (min-width:1024px){.site-header__logo{padding-bottom:22px}}.site-header__logo--mobile{flex:0 0 200px;max-width:200px}@media only screen and (min-width:600px){.site-header__logo--mobile{flex:0 0 300px;max-width:300px}}@media only screen and (min-width:1024px){.site-header__logo--mobile{display:none}}.site-footer{background-color:#252d2a}@media only screen and (min-width:1024px){.site-footer__middle{flex-wrap:initial;align-items:flex-start}}.site-footer__middle--details .details-bottom a[itemprop=telephone]:hover,.site-footer__middle--details .details-bottom a[itemprop=telephone]:focus{color:#d9c760}.site-footer__nav{flex:100%}@media only screen and (min-width:1024px){.site-footer__nav{flex:1 1 auto}}.site-footer__copyright a:hover,.site-footer__copyright a:focus{text-decoration:underline;color:#d9c760}.circular-object{background-color:#fff;border-radius:50%;width:22px;height:22px}.circular-object:not(:last-child){margin-right:12px}ul.cards .card-item{border-bottom:3px solid #d9dcd3}ul.cards .card-item.is-size-small{border-bottom-color:#252d2a}ul.cards .card-item.is-size-large{border-bottom-color:#252d2a}ul.cards .card-item__content span{color:#252d2a}.blog .page-header h1{background-color:#d9c760;color:#000}.blog .page-content__articles .blog__card{border-bottom-color:#252d2a}.single-post .page-header{background-color:#d9c760}.single-post .page-header *{color:#000}.single-post .page-header:before,.single-post .page-header:after{background-color:#fff}@media only screen and (min-width:1024px){#primary-menu>li.menu-item{padding-bottom:22px}}.menu__panel .menu-item__mega:hover>ul.sub-menu{padding-top:110px}@media screen and (min-width: 960px)and (max-width: 1299px){.menu__panel .menu-item__mega:hover>ul.sub-menu{padding-top:150px}}.menu__panel .menu-item__mega>ul.sub-menu{top:0px}.copy-menu__items .menu-item a:hover,.copy-menu__items .menu-item a:focus{color:#d9c760}
/*# sourceMappingURL=theme.min.css.map */
